Overview

arXiv:2607.25448v1 Announce Type: new Abstract: Zero-shot ObjectNav methods increasingly use vision-language priors, but direct object-object similarity in the latent space is often a weak proxy for spatial co-occurrence. We present an analytical, training-free semantic navigation pipeline that mediates object relationships through a compact room lexicon. Each object label is mapped to a CLIP-derived Room Probability Vector (RPV), and object-target co-occurrence is computed from RPV distribution overlap. These scores are projected onto a value map using geodesic flood-fill propagation (Fast Marching Method), with adaptive signal decay, and are used to rank frontiers by semantic score for navigation. Together, these components form an integrated, training-free, object-centric pipeline for open-vocabulary zero-shot navigation. Results show that our object-centric approach improves Success Rate (SR) and Success by weighted inverse Path Length (SPL) by a relative 3% and 1.3%, respectively, compared to image-holistic baselines on the HM3D dataset validation split, while preserving interpretability and open-vocabulary flexibility.
